Deleting a User Bound to a Resource Pool
Function
This API is used to delete a user bound to a resource pool.
Calling Method
For details, see Calling APIs.
URI
POST /v2/{project_id}/clusters/{cluster_id}/workload/queues/{queue_name}/users/batch-delete
Parameter |
Mandatory |
Type |
Description |
|---|---|---|---|
project_id |
Yes |
String |
Definition Project ID. To obtain the value, see Obtaining a Project ID. Constraints N/A Range N/A Default Value N/A |
cluster_id |
Yes |
String |
Definition Cluster ID. For details about how to obtain the value, see Obtaining the Cluster ID. Constraints The value must be a valid DWS cluster ID. Range It is a 36-digit UUID. Default Value N/A |
queue_name |
Yes |
String |
Definition Resource pool name. Constraints N/A Range N/A Default Value N/A |
Request Parameters
Parameter |
Mandatory |
Type |
Description |
|---|---|---|---|
queue_name |
Yes |
String |
Definition Resource pool name. Constraints N/A Range N/A Default Value N/A |
user_list |
Yes |
Array of user_list objects |
Definition List of resource pool users. Constraints N/A Range N/A Default Value N/A |
Response Parameters
Status code: 200
Parameter |
Type |
Description |
|---|---|---|
workload_res_code |
Integer |
Definition Response code Range N/A |
workload_res_str |
String |
Definition Response information. Range N/A |
Example Requests
POST https://{Endpoint}/v2/89cd04f168b84af6be287f71730fdb4b/clusters/e59d6b86-9072-46eb-a996-13f8b44994c1/workload/queues/resource1/users/batch-delete
{
"queue_name" : "test11",
"user_list" : [ {
"user_name" : "user_batch"
} ]
}
Example Responses
Status code: 200
User bound to the resource pool deleted.
{
"workload_res_code" : 0,
"workload_res_str" : ""
}
